Abstract: Humanity is facing major challenges that threatens the life and needs a global response. For example, pandemic issues by new types of life threatening viruses, warfare agents and plastics pollutants in seas and lands are the dangers which requires great attention. The sensing scheme based on plasmon based optical technology such as Raman spectroscopy is widely employed for detecting biochemical molecules such as proteins, nucleic acids and their building blocks. Raman spectroscopy suffers from the drawback of low intensity of the Raman signal. SERS overcomes the drawback of Raman spectroscopy by utilizing metal nanostructure that function as optical antenna to enhance the Raman signal. Research on SERS focuses on engineering the optical antenna to focus the light into subwavelength regions for enhancing the Raman signal by orders of magnitude newline
